1. Aquarium Heater Wattage: Keeping the Temperature Stable
Preserving a stable water temperature is critical, particularly for tropical Fish Tank Stocking Calculator and delicate invertebrates. Heater wattage is mainly determined by two aspects: the volume of the water and the difference between room temperature and the desired Aquarium Pump Calculator temperature level (₤ Delta T ₤).
As a basic guideline, aquarists need about 3 to 5 watts of heating power per gallon of water. However, ambient room temperature level plays a massive function. A tank kept in a chilly basement needs a much greater wattage than an identical tank kept in a climate-controlled living room.

Pro Tip for Large Tanks: Instead of depending on a single enormous heating system, numerous knowledgeable hobbyists use 2 smaller heating systems positioned on opposite sides of the tank. This provides even heat circulation and serves as a redundancy safeguard: if one heating unit fails in the "off" position, the second prevents a disastrous temperature level drop.
2. Aquarium Lighting Wattage: Illuminating the Ecosystem
Lighting requirements differ extremely depending upon the type of aquarium being maintained. An easy community fish tank needs very little light, whereas a "modern" planted tank with demanding carpet plants needs extreme, specific lighting.
Historically, lighting was computed utilizing the obsoleted "watts-per-gallon" (WPG) rule for fluorescent bulbs. Today, with the supremacy of energy-efficient LED lighting, lumens, PAR (Photosynthetically Active Radiation), and Kelvin ratings are much better metrics. Nevertheless, wattage still dictates energy usage and relative output.

How to Calculate Total Aquarium Power Consumption
To find out exactly just how much running an aquarium costs, enthusiasts can use a basic power calculation formula. This is important for budgeting and avoiding overloaded electrical circuits.
₤ ₤ text Overall Daily Watt-Hours = text Sum of all gadget wattages times text Hours run daily ₤ ₤
Step-by-Step Calculation Example for a 55-Gallon Community Tank
- Filter (Canister): 15 Watts ₤ times ₤ 24 hours = 360 Wh
- LED Light: 40 Watts ₤ times ₤ 8 hours = 320 Wh
- Heating Unit (200W): 200 Watts ₤ times ₤ roughly 8 hours of active heating each day = 1,600 Wh
- Air Pump: 5 Watts ₤ times ₤ 24 hours = 120 Wh
- Total Daily Energy: ₤ 360 + 320 + 1,600 + 120 = 2,400 text Watt-hours (2.4 kWh each day) ₤
- Monthly Energy Consumption: ₤ 2.4 text kWh times 30 text days = 72 text kWh ₤
To discover the financial cost, increase the month-to-month kWh by the regional utility rate (e.g., if electrical energy expenses ₤ 0.15 per kWh, the tank costs about ₤ 10.80 monthly to run).
Aspects That Influence Your Calculations
When using an online aquarium wattage calculator or doing the mathematics by hand, remember to represent these external variables:

- Ambient Room Temperature: A tank in a breezy room requires the heating unit to work overtime, significantly increasing real power usage compared to a tank in a warm space.
- Gadget Duty Cycles: Heaters do not run continuously; they cycle on and off to preserve temperature. Lighting is strictly managed by timers. Only pumps and filters run constantly.
- Cover and Insulation: An exposed aquarium loses massive amounts of heat through evaporation. Using a tight-fitting glass or acrylic lid lowers heater workload substantially.
Finest Practices for Energy Efficiency in Aquariums
While keeping marine animals healthy is the main goal, nobody desires a needlessly high electric bill. Implement these techniques to enhance energy use:
- Invest in Quality Equipment: Modern variable-speed DC pumps and high-efficiency LED components take in a portion of the electrical energy utilized by older magnetic-drive pumps and metal halide or T5 fluorescent lights.
- Use Programmable Timers: Ensure lights are never left on longer than required (normally 6 to 10 hours max), which also prevents unattractive algae outbreaks.
- Keep the Tank Away from Drafts: Avoid positioning fish tanks near drafty windows, exterior doors, or directly under air conditioning vents, as this forces heaters to consume excess power.
- Keep Your Equipment: Clean filter impellers and descale heating systems regularly. Debris buildup develops friction, requiring motors to work more difficult and draw more wattage.
